Monasterio de Piedra, 1491. The investigation of a series of murders carried out by the deacon Fray Regino and his teacher Fray Augusto holds a trap that will threaten to incriminate them and lead them to suspect everything and everyone. The factual powers of royalty, the clergy, the Inquisition, the Protestant currents and the Jewish rabbinate will fight for a secret at their fingertips: a message encrypted in some new sacred music scores that will reveal the apocryphal gospel of Nikodemos, found in the tomb of Saint Stephen.
